1. What Are Backlinks?

Definition of Backlinks
Backlinks, also known as inbound links, are links from one website that direct users to another website. For example, when a blog post on a travel site links to a page on a health site, that is a backlink for the health site.

Why Are Backlinks Important?
Backlinks serve as a vote of confidence from one website to another. Search engines, like Google, use backlinks as a signal that the content on your site is valuable, trustworthy, and relevant. Websites with a higher number of quality backlinks tend to rank higher in search engine results pages (SERPs).

Types of Backlinks

  • Natural Backlinks: Earned naturally through high-quality content.
  • Manual Backlinks: Acquired by actively seeking links from other websites.
  • Self-Created Backlinks: Created through user-generated content, like forums or comments.

2. What Is Domain Authority (DA)?

Understanding Domain Authority
Domain Authority (DA) is a metric created by Moz, a leading SEO tool provider. It predicts how well a website will rank on search engine results based on various factors, with a scale from 1 to 100. The higher the DA, the better the chances of ranking on the first page of Google.

Factors Influencing Domain Authority
While there are many factors that contribute to DA, some of the most significant ones include:

  • Backlinks: The quantity, quality, and relevance of backlinks are the primary drivers of DA.
  • Content Quality: Websites with high-quality, engaging, and informative content tend to have higher DA.
  • Technical SEO: A well-structured website with fast loading times and mobile-friendliness also contributes to a higher DA.

3. The Relationship Between Backlinks and Domain Authority

Backlinks and Domain Authority have a symbiotic relationship. Backlinks play a significant role in determining a website’s DA, but DA also influences the value of backlinks. Here’s how they work together:

  • Backlinks Improve DA: When a website gains high-quality backlinks from authoritative sites, its DA increases. This is because search engines view the website as more trustworthy and valuable due to the endorsements it receives from reputable sources.

  • High DA Websites Provide Stronger Backlinks: The more authoritative a website is, the more weight its backlinks carry. For example, a backlink from a well-known news site is much more valuable than one from a new or irrelevant blog.

  • Content Quality and Relevance Matter: Backlinks are not just about quantity. The quality and relevance of the site linking to you impact your DA more significantly than a large number of irrelevant backlinks.

4. How Backlinks Impact SEO

The Role of Backlinks in Search Engine Ranking
Backlinks are a major ranking factor for Google and other search engines. They serve as endorsements from other websites, telling search engines that your content is useful and credible. When your website gains more quality backlinks, it sends a signal to search engines that your content deserves to rank higher.

The Value of Diverse Backlinks
It's not just about getting backlinks—it's about getting them from a variety of sources. A mix of backlinks from different types of websites (blogs, news sites, educational domains, etc.) adds to the credibility of your website in the eyes of search engines.

Anchor Text and Its Role in Backlinks
Anchor text is the clickable text in a hyperlink. It is an important factor in SEO because it provides context about the linked page. When backlinks include relevant, descriptive anchor text, it helps search engines understand the content of the destination page. For example, if you’re linking to an article on "SEO strategies for beginners," using anchor text like "learn SEO strategies" is more beneficial than simply using "click here."


5. How to Build Backlinks for Improved Domain Authority

Focus on Quality Over Quantity
While it’s tempting to aim for as many backlinks as possible, focusing on quality is far more effective. A single backlink from a high-authority site is far more valuable than several backlinks from low-quality sources.

Guest Blogging
One of the most effective ways to gain backlinks is through guest blogging. By contributing articles to reputable sites in your niche, you can insert backlinks to your website in a natural and valuable way.

Create Shareable Content
Content that is unique, insightful, and engaging is more likely to be shared and linked to by others. Examples include comprehensive guides, infographics, case studies, and research reports.

Broken Link Building
This strategy involves finding broken links on other websites and suggesting your content as a replacement. This tactic works because webmasters want to maintain a high-quality site, and fixing broken links is in their best interest.

Directory Submissions and Business Listings
Submitting your site to relevant directories and business listings can help you gain backlinks from trusted sources.

Link Reclamation
Sometimes, websites may link to your content without giving you credit. You can reclaim these links by contacting the website owners and asking them to add your backlink.


6. Measuring the Effectiveness of Backlinks and Domain Authority

Using Tools to Track Domain Authority
Various SEO tools like Moz, Ahrefs, and SEMrush allow you to track your website’s Domain Authority and monitor the backlinks pointing to your site. Regularly checking your DA and backlink profile will help you identify areas for improvement.

Assessing Backlink Quality
Not all backlinks are created equal. It’s important to evaluate the quality of the backlinks you’re acquiring. High-quality backlinks come from authoritative, relevant websites that have good reputations with search engines.

Avoiding Harmful Backlinks
Some websites engage in black-hat SEO practices, such as buying links or using spammy link-building techniques. These backlinks can harm your DA and ranking. Always focus on acquiring backlinks naturally, and disavow any harmful links through Google Search Console.


7. Common Mistakes to Avoid in Link Building and Domain Authority Optimization

Focusing Too Much on Quantity
As mentioned, quality outweighs quantity when it comes to backlinks. Don’t get caught up in the number of backlinks; instead, focus on getting quality backlinks that will move the needle for your DA.

Neglecting On-Page SEO
While backlinks are important, on-page SEO factors like keyword optimization, content structure, and site speed should never be neglected. These elements are just as crucial for improving DA and overall site rankings.

Using Irrelevant Links
Only acquire backlinks from sites that are relevant to your niche. Irrelevant backlinks can actually hurt your SEO efforts by sending mixed signals to search engines.

Over-Optimizing Anchor Text
While anchor text is important, over-optimizing it by using the same keywords repeatedly can be seen as spammy and lead to penalties from search engines.
